Ingredients
The following ingredients have 4 Servings
- 3 bananas mashed
- ¼ cup unsalted butter (melted)
- 1 cup sugar
- 2 eggs
- ⅓ cup milk
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- ¾ teaspoon baking soda
- 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- ¼ cup smooth peanut butter (or crunchy)
- ¼ cup brown sugar
- ½ cup whole wheat flour or all-purpose flour
- 1 tablespoon oil
- ¼ cup chocolate chips optional
Instruction
- Pre-heat oven to 350 degrees F. Grease an 8 × 5-inch loaf pan.
- Place peeled bananas in a large bowl and mash.
- Add the melted butter and sugar to the banana mixture and stir together with a whisk. Stir in eggs, milk, and vanilla until combined.
- Add in the flour, baking soda, salt, and cinnamon, and stir until just combined (don't overmix). Spread into prepared loaf pan and set aside.
- In a medium bowl, combine peanut butter, brown sugar, and flour. Add just enough oil to make it crumbly, like a streusel. I like to use my hands to do this, but you could use a fork or pastry cutter if you prefer. Stir in chocolate chips.
- Sprinkle the streusel on top of the bread batter in the loaf pan and press down gently.
- Bake for 45 minutes to 1 hour in your preheated oven, until a toothpick comes out clean.
- Let the loaf cool in the pan for a couple of minutes before taking it out of the pan, then let it cool on a wire rack for a bit longer before slicing it to avoid the slices being too crumbly.
